Basic Vector Information
- Vector Name:
- pUDI069
- Antibiotic Resistance:
- Ampicillin
- Length:
- 6697 bp
- Type:
- Expression vector
- Replication origin:
- ori
- Host:
- Yeast
- Source/Author:
- Koopman F, Beekwilder J, Crimi B, Houwelingen A, Hall RD, Bosch D, van Maris AJ, Pronk JT, Daran JM.
- Promoter:
- GPD
